DEPARTMENT OF JUSTICE
Notice of Lodging of Consent Decree Under the Comprehensive Environmental Response, Compensation, and Liability Act
Notice is hereby given that on February 21, 2012, a proposed Consent Decree in United States v. FMC Corporation, Civil Action No. 2:11-cv-00699 (" FMC ") was lodged with the United States District Court for the Middle District of Alabama.
In FMC, the United States of America ("United States"), on behalf of the Administrator of the United States Environmental Protection Agency ("EPA"), filed a complaint pursuant to Section 107 of the Comprehensive Environmental Response, Compensation, and Liability Act of 1980, as amended ("CERCLA"), 42 U.S.C. 9607, seeking reimbursement of response costs incurred between 2005 and 2007 stemming from an EPA emergency removal action cleaning up hazardous substances at the Performance Advantage Superfund Site in Coosa County, Alabama. In response, FMC filed a counterclaim against the United States.
The proposed Consent Decree resolves all claims and counterclaims in this action. Under the Consent Decree, Defendant FMC will pay a total of $300,000, plus interest, to the EPA's Hazardous Substance Superfund, and the United States will cause to be transferred a total of $71,000 from the Judgment Fund at the United States Treasury to the EPA Hazardous Substance Superfund.
